Great car for the money.

Bought a 2010 sedan. Has 170,000 miles on it. Absolutely love driving this car. Put a 60 hp Thorton chip in it. Woke it up! Already looking for second one. Not one rattle in it for as many miles as it has. Great value for the money and aton of aftermarket parts.

2010 CTS WAGON, GREAT VALUE!

This is my second Cadillac CTS, my first was a 2011 CTS coupe. I was looking for a wagon, which are hard to find, as I wanted a vehicle that would allow a large cargo capacity without being a SUV. Excellent interior and ride. Great gas mileage. Highly recommend it.
